What is the cheapest way to move long-distance?
Let’s talk money! The most budget-friendly option depends on how much stuff you have. For a small move, renting a pod or container might work best. You pack it, they transport it. Simple
For bigger moves, comparing quotes from several long-distance movers can save you serious cash. Don’t just go with the lowest bid, though. Look at what’s included – packing materials, labor hours, and insurance coverage matter. Also, moving during off-peak seasons (fall and winter) or mid-month can knock 20-30% off your bill.

What is the best option for a long-distance move?
Full-service long-distance movers near you offer the best value for most people. They handle everything from start to finish, which is priceless when you’re juggling job transitions, housing paperwork, and family needs.
For valuable items like antiques or pianos, specialty movers are worth every penny. They have custom crating and handling techniques that regular movers might not offer. If flexibility matters most, consider hybrid services where you pack and they drive.
This gives you control over how your treasures are packed while avoiding the stress of driving a huge truck cross-country.
Who Provides The Best Long-Distance Moving Services?
The best long-distance movers near me in Rockville share some key qualities. They’re licensed with the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) and have a USDOT number. This means they follow strict safety and insurance regulations.
Great interstate movers also offer clear, written estimates and take inventory before quoting. They should explain valuation coverage options plainly. Check their online reviews, particularly recent ones. A solid company responds professionally to both positive and negative feedback.
Remember, sometimes the best service comes from regional companies rather than the big national chains.

How Do I Choose Long-Distance Moving Companies?
Choosing the right local mover shouldn’t feel overwhelming. Start by gathering recommendations and checking credentials. When comparing long-distance moving companies, watch for these red flags:
- Unusually low estimates compared to others
- Requesting large deposits upfront (over 20%)
- No physical address or local presence
- Unwillingness to provide references
- Generic rental trucks without company logos
Always get at least three in-home estimates. A good mover asks detailed questions about your belongings and special requirements. They should explain their pricing structure clearly – is it weight-based, volume-based, or a flat rate? Finally, trust your gut feeling about their professionalism during the estimate process.
